Hardware Driving Innovation
Within the hardware realm, ADAS components are at the forefront. Sensors such as radar, LiDAR, ultrasonic sensors, and cameras play a pivotal role in making vehicles safer. These components detect critical data and transmit it to onboard computers, paving the way for a new era of vehicle safety. Leading manufacturers are integrating these innovative technologies into both passenger and commercial vehicles, enhancing their safety performance.
